> I finally got around to installing C2T3 last night and I'm now
> getting...
>
> VFS: Cannot open root device "LABEL=/" or unkown-block(0,0)
> Please append a correct "root=" boot option
> Kernel panic: VFS: Unable to mount root fs on unknown-block(0,0)
>
> grub look like this....
>
> root (hd0,0)
> kernel /vmlinuz-2.6.5-1.327 ro root=LABEL=/ rhgb
> initrd /initrd-2.6.5-1.327.img
>
> I've tried passing LABEL=/dev/sda3 and root=803 but no luck there
> either. Any ideas?
Try with "root=/dev/sda3" and not "LABEL=/dev/sda3".
> Hardware is a D865GBF motherboard with an Adaptec 29160N card in front
> of a Seagate drive.
